Konventa Seta Hotel

Kelaju Str 9-11 Riga, 1050 Latvia

Riga historic hotel near St John's Church

St John's Church nearby
Situated in Riga, this historic hotel is close to St John's Church, St. Peter's Church, and Great Guild Hall. Also nearby are Small Guild Hall and House of the Blackheads. Show more
Restaurant, bar/lounge
In addition to a restaurant, Konventa Seta Hotel features a bar/lounge. Other amenities include dry cleaning/laundry services and complimentary newspapers in the lobby.
Cable television
Televisions come with cable channels. Guestrooms also feature direct-dial phones, electronic/magnetic keys, and hair dryers. Hide

Area:

Riga, Latvia: Multicultural Riga, the largest city of the Baltic states, is considered by many to be the crossroads between eastern and western Europe. Now home to 720,000 people, it was first inhabited by an ancient Finnish tribe. It centre has been declared a UNESCO World Heritage Site, and includes one of the finest ensembles of Art Nouveau architecture in the world.
